Has anyone successfully connected a Canon USB scanner to Linux?


I have searched Linux forums and the web in general, and conclude, surprisingly, that the nice folks at Canon have decided not to play nicely with the Linux community.

If this remains true, then I'll have to continue my dual-boot (XP/Fedora11) environment, or explore virtualization.

I welcome hearing from anyone who can provide guidance on working with Canon USB scanners, particularly the 4200F.

I have a Canon Pixma MP160 that is an all-in-one. The only problem I ever had was printing with it back in 2007. I used Gimp + Sane. I just looked on SANE's page and that is one of the scanners not supported. To be fair, this is Canon's fault and not the OS though. Canon is famous for not supporting Linux.
